Output 762e2b6324738511f5dfbaeb687c41fc6aa8d4f20dfa1aafeb4e46648cd9d6a7:1

value
29046
script pubkey
OP_0 OP_PUSHBYTES_20 d8a30b2cd9f500136440a30281571e6a26e2e87b
address
bc1qmz3sktxe75qpxezq5vpgz4c7dgnw96rmzguev8
transaction
762e2b6324738511f5dfbaeb687c41fc6aa8d4f20dfa1aafeb4e46648cd9d6a7
spent
true